HOW I GOT HERE…

My first job out of college was in engineering, but as my life evolved, my passions changed. I have always been a big believer of following your dreams so I left engineering, dabbled a little in event planning, and wound up as a teacher. After an incredibly hard journey with fertility struggles, I became first a mom, then a single mom, to my two beautiful children, which of course then lead to a whole new set of interests and goals. I knew every piece of my past led me purposefully to where I was at that point in my life, and I became a life coach for new moms. I have stayed true to my values and love helping new moms with their specific journeys.
